Supports all types of variables, including single and double precision IEEE754 numbers Double (IEEE754 Double precision 64-bit) Converter WebThe floating point representation of a binary number is similar to scientific notation for decimals. Much like you can represent 23.625 as: \[2.3625 \cdot 10^1\] you can represent \((10111.101)_2\)as: \[1.0111101 \cdot 2^4\] More formally, we can define a floating point number \(x\)as: \[x = \pm q \cdot 2^m\] where: \(\pm\)is the sign

WebOct 17, 2015 · Now, if you want to compute the value of .11 part, you just do the same thing as you would do to convert a normal binary number to decimal: multiply each bit by a power of 2. So, for example, if you wanted to convert the number 1010.1 to decimal, you would do: 1 ( 2 3) + 0 ( 2 2) + 1 ( 2 1) + 0 ( 2 0) + 1 ( 2 − 1) = 8 + 2 + 1 / 2 = 10.5 Share WebAug 26, 2024 · Learn how to convert a floating point decimal number such as 21.386 to binary from the Digital Design course
